•5% of the world’s population live in the United States and Canada

•303 million in the U.S.A

•33 million in Canada

•Immigrants- the movement of people into one country from another

• Immigrants probably moved into the region from Asia 1000s of years ago (via the BERING Strait)

•Today their descendants are known as Native Americans

•The populations of the United States and Canada are among the world’s most diverse? Why?????

•Some came to America to seek political and religious freedom, others fled wars or natural disasters

Canada’s Population Density = 8 per square mile

About 90% of Canadians live along the U.S borders

United States Pop Density = 77 per square mile

Northeast and Great Lakes area most densely populated and historic areas of American commerce and industry, least

dense

More people live in California than any other state

Urbanization- the concentration of population in cities

Metropolitan area- a city with a population of at least 50,000 and outlying communities called suburbs

example: houston

Suburbs- outlying community around a city

Example: Sugar Land, Richmond, Stafford, etc.

•80% of the population of the

United States lives in 276 metro areas

•Canada’s 25 metro areas are home to about 60% of the

population

•Like earlier immigrants people of North America enjoy

their mobility

•Mobility- the freedom to move

from place to place

•In a typical year 1 in 6 Americans relocates
